What Our Level 2 Survey Covers in East Quantoxhead

Our RICS Level 2 Survey provides a comprehensive visual inspection of the property's condition. We examine the walls, roof, floors, doors, and windows, along with the building's exterior and any visible signs of structural movement or deterioration. The survey includes assessment of damp levels using moisture meters where accessible, and we check the condition of timber elements for signs of rot or insect damage. Our team looks at every accessible area to build a complete picture of the property's current state.

In a village like East Quantoxhead where many properties date back to the 18th and 19th centuries, our surveyors pay particular attention to older construction methods. We look for common issues in period properties such as penetrating damp through solid walls, condition of thatched or slate roofs, and the state of original joinery and windows. Our inspectors have experience with traditional lime mortar pointing which requires different assessment criteria than modern cement-based renders. We understand that older properties need nuanced evaluation that accounts for their age and original building techniques.

The survey also covers included amenities such as garages, outbuildings, and boundary walls where they form part of the property. We assess the condition of services like plumbing and electrical installations, though we do not test them. Our goal is to give you a clear picture of the property's current state and any factors that might affect its value or require expenditure in the near future. We flag any areas where we recommend further investigation by specialists.

Our report uses traffic-light coding so you can see immediately which areas require urgent attention. Red ratings indicate defects that require urgent attention, amber shows issues that will need attention in due course, and green denotes areas in satisfactory condition. This clear system helps you prioritise any remediation work and plan your budget accordingly. We also include advice on legal issues that our inspection may have uncovered and provide guidance on energy efficiency considerations.

Frequently Asked Questions

What does a RICS Level 2 Survey include?

The Level 2 Survey includes a visual inspection of the property's accessible areas, assessing the overall condition and identifying defects. We cover walls, roofs, floors, windows, doors, and built-in appliances, examining each element for signs of damage, deterioration, or potential future problems. The report provides traffic-light ratings for each element, from red for urgent repairs to green for good condition, so you can immediately see which areas require attention. We also include advice on legal issues identified during the inspection and provide guidance on energy efficiency considerations relevant to the property.

What types of defects are common in East Quantoxhead properties?

Properties in East Quantoxhead often feature traditional construction methods that present specific defect patterns our surveyors know to look for. Common issues in the older properties found in this area include penetrating damp through solid walls that lack modern damp proof courses, deterioration of historic lime mortar pointing, and wear to traditional slate or thatched roofing. We also check for signs of structural movement that can occur in older buildings as foundations settle over time. Our local experience means we can assess these issues with the context of the property's age and construction type.

How is the Level 2 Survey different from a mortgage valuation?

A mortgage valuation is carried out for the lender's benefit to confirm the property provides adequate security for the loan, and it does not provide a detailed assessment of condition. Our Level 2 Survey is specifically designed for your benefit as the buyer, providing a thorough inspection and detailed report that highlights any defects regardless of whether they affect the mortgage valuation. Unlike a basic valuation, we examine accessible areas thoroughly and provide actionable advice on the property's condition, giving you the information you need to make an informed purchase decision.
